    Some furnace designs have 3 pairs of voltage wires plus one earth-ground connection between the control console and furnace. This diagram illustrates the simplest style with one pair of voltage wires and one earth-ground wire connection. Thermo Scientific...
  • Page 17 These plugs connect to two receptacles on the rear of the control console. Control consoles with a single temperature controller will need only one thermocouple from the furnace and have only one thermocouple receptacle on the rear. Thermo Scientific...

  • Page 52: Solid State Relay (Ssr) Replacement

    3. Undo the two screws holding the SSR to the rear panel and remove the SSR. Smear a thin layer of heat-sink paste under the new SSR before fitting. To install the new SSR, reverse the above procedure. Thermo Scientific...
